After a number of encouraging displays in the Championship, Sunderland prodigy Jobe Bellingham has drawn the attention of Arsenal. According to transfer insider Dean Jones, Bellingham has the potential to help the Gunners “dominate” the Premier League over the next five years.

Bellingham has drawn the attention of Sunderland, with Premier League teams reportedly keeping a watch on his development. Bellingham’s brother Jude has had a fantastic start to life at Real Madrid. The adolescent is expected to be the next young talent to break into the English football premier league after enjoying a successful debut as a professional.

Bellingham is a possibility for Arsenal and other Premier League teams.

It appears that the Bellingham family is going to produce another exceptional football player in Jobe, as if having one superstar in the family wasn’t enough. Since joining Sunderland for a £3 million deal in the summer, the young prodigy has impressed in the Championship, following in the footsteps of his brother.

Jobe, who attended Birmingham City’s academy, has contributed five goals and assists so far this season, keeping Sunderland competitive for the playoffs. According to his WhoScored rating, Bellingham has been playing well. This season, he has averaged a score of 6.79 in the Championship, which is seventh highest among the Sunderland players.

Football Insider reports that Tottenham Hotspur is just one of the elite teams in England monitoring Jobe’s development. Spurs frequently send scouts to watch the Black Cats youngster play after her incredible debut season at Sunderland.

On the other hand, it’s also said that Jobe is being watched by Premier League clubs and Bundesliga clubs. Among them is Arsenal, who, like their rivals in north London, are rumoured to be closely monitoring Bellingham’s development in anticipation of a future relocation.

It’s been suggested that if the attacking midfielder keeps on his current trajectory, it won’t be too long until he’s playing in the Premier League, though a timeframe for that hasn’t been disclosed.
